Senior quarterback Cody Sokol and and sophomore-to-be defensive back Ruben Lile have both been granted releases from their scholarships and will transfer, Iowa head coach Kirk Ferentz confirmed in a statement released by the UI on Monday. Sokol’s departure was first reported by Tom Kakert and Blair Sanderson of HawkeyeReport.com.

Sokol will transfer to Louisiana Tech, where he will be immediately eligible for one more season. He originally transferred to Iowa before the 2012 season after playing two seasons at Scottsdale Community College.

Sokol was part of a three-way competition last off-season for the starting quarterback job, which was won by Jake Rudock. He then got demoted to third-string behind C.J. Beathard and appeared in mop-up duty of the Hawkeyes’ 38-17 win at Nebraska on Nov. 29.

Lile redshirted in 2012 after suffering a season-ending knee injury during fall camp. Last season, he appeared in three games during the month of September and recorded one tackle, which came in Iowa’s 27-21 win at Iowa State on Sept. 14.

“Ruben expressed a desire to transfer closer to home and we will do all we can to help him with his request,” Ferentz said. Lile is a native of Detroit.
